glazing
“The model flatters and never pushes back.”
First Seen
2021
Context
In AI contexts, glazing describes sycophantic model behavior where assistants prioritize affirming user opinions over providing accurate or objective feedback. This tendency is incentivized by reinforcement learning from human feedback (RLHF), as raters often prefer agreeable responses.
